It shows every page in one place and lets you quickly find, edit, organize, and maintain your content.<\/p>\n<p>You can access it by selecting <strong>Pages<\/strong> or <strong>Pages \u2192 All Pages<\/strong> in the Dashboard.<\/p>\n<p>The All Pages view is where you:<\/p>\n<ul>\n<li>Find draft or pending pages<\/li>\n<li>Review page structure and hierarchy<\/li>\n<li>Reorganize sections of your site<\/li>\n<li>Clean up old or unused pages<\/li>\n<li>Track what content is live versus in progress<\/li>\n<\/ul>\n<hr  style=\"margin:40px 0\"class=\" rule-thin osc-rule\" \/>\n<h2><a id=\"page-hierarchy\"><\/a>Understanding Page Hierarchy<\/h2>\n<p>The All Pages screen displays a site&#8217;s pages in a nested list that mirrors your site\u2019s navigation structure. This makes it easy to see how pages are organized.<\/p>\n<p>The All Pages view uses indentation and dashes to show how pages are organized.<\/p>\n<ul>\n<li><strong>Top-level pages<\/strong> are parent pages and have no dash in front of the page title.<\/li>\n<li><strong>Indented pages<\/strong> are child pages and have a single dash before the title.<\/li>\n<li><strong>Further indents<\/strong> represent grandchildren and deeper levels, shown with two or more dashes before the title.<\/li>\n<\/ul>\n<p><span class=\"imgBorderMed\"><img loading=\"lazy\" decoding=\"async\" class=\"alignnone wp-image-15117 size-full\" src=\"https:\/\/www.med.unc.edu\/webguide\/wp-content\/uploads\/sites\/419\/2026\/01\/all-pages.png\" alt=\"Screenshot of a list of pages in the All Page view highlighting the organization and parent \/ child relationship between pages.\" width=\"842\" height=\"549\" srcset=\"https:\/\/www.med.unc.edu\/webguide\/wp-content\/uploads\/sites\/419\/2026\/01\/all-pages.png 842w, https:\/\/www.med.unc.edu\/webguide\/wp-content\/uploads\/sites\/419\/2026\/01\/all-pages-300x196.png 300w, https:\/\/www.med.unc.edu\/webguide\/wp-content\/uploads\/sites\/419\/2026\/01\/all-pages-768x501.png 768w, https:\/\/www.med.unc.edu\/webguide\/wp-content\/uploads\/sites\/419\/2026\/01\/all-pages-600x391.png 600w, https:\/\/www.med.unc.edu\/webguide\/wp-content\/uploads\/sites\/419\/2026\/01\/all-pages-560x365.png 560w\" sizes=\"auto, (max-width: 842px) 100vw, 842px\" \/><\/span><\/p>\n<hr  style=\"margin:40px 0\"class=\" rule-thin osc-rule\" \/>\n<h2><a id=\"filters\"><\/a>Page Status Filters<\/h2>\n<p><span class=\"imgBorderMed\"><img loading=\"lazy\" decoding=\"async\" class=\"alignnone size-full wp-image-15106\" src=\"https:\/\/www.med.unc.edu\/webguide\/wp-content\/uploads\/sites\/419\/2026\/01\/page-status-filters.png\" alt=\"Screenshot showing the screen status filters in WordPress.\" width=\"517\" height=\"96\" srcset=\"https:\/\/www.med.unc.edu\/webguide\/wp-content\/uploads\/sites\/419\/2026\/01\/page-status-filters.png 517w, https:\/\/www.med.unc.edu\/webguide\/wp-content\/uploads\/sites\/419\/2026\/01\/page-status-filters-300x56.png 300w\" sizes=\"auto, (max-width: 517px) 100vw, 517px\" \/><\/span><\/p>\n<p>Across the top of the All Pages view is a list of quick filters that let you narrow what you see:<\/p>\n<ul>\n<li><strong>All<\/strong> \u2013 Shows every page<\/li>\n<li><strong>Mine<\/strong> \u2013 Shows only the pages you created<\/li>\n<li><strong>Published<\/strong> \u2013 Only pages visible to the public<\/li>\n<li><strong>Draft<\/strong> \u2013 Pages still being worked on<\/li>\n<li><strong>Pending<\/strong> \u2013 Pages waiting for review<\/li>\n<li><strong>Private<\/strong> \u2013 Pages visible only to Editors and Administrators<\/li>\n<li><strong>Trash<\/strong> \u2013 Pages that have been deleted<\/li>\n<\/ul>\n<hr  style=\"margin:40px 0\"class=\" rule-thin osc-rule\" \/>\n<h2><a id=\"quick-actions\"><\/a>Quick Actions<\/h2>\n<p>When you <strong>hover over a page title<\/strong>, you\u2019ll see several action links:<\/p>\n<ul>\n<li><strong>Edit<\/strong> \u2013 Open the page in the editor<\/li>\n<li><strong>Quick Edit<\/strong> \u2013 Change the title, slug, parent page, or publishing state without opening the page<\/li>\n<li><strong>Trash<\/strong> \u2013 Sends the page to Trash. Review <strong><a href=\"https:\/\/www.med.unc.edu\/webguide\/userguide\/pages\/tips-for-deleting-pages\/\">Unpublish or Delete Pages<\/a><\/strong> before removing live content.<\/li>\n<li><strong>View<\/strong> \u2013 See the live page (for published pages) or a preview (for draft pages).<\/li>\n<\/ul>\n<hr  style=\"margin:40px 0\"class=\" rule-thin osc-rule\" \/>\n<h2><a id=\"edit\"><\/a>Quick Edit vs. Edit<\/h2>\n<p>WordPress provides two ways to make changes from the All Pages list, but they serve different purposes.<\/p>\n<h3>Quick Edit<\/h3>\n<p>Quick Edit does not let you change the actual page content. It is for fast, lightweight updates. It is\u00a0especially useful for reorganizing pages or fixing titles without opening each page. Use it when you need to:<\/p>\n<ul>\n<li>Change a page title<\/li>\n<li>Update the publishing state (Draft, Published, etc.)<\/li>\n<li>Change the parent page<\/li>\n<li>Change the order in which the page displays in the left navigation.<\/li>\n<li>Adjust visibility or publish date<\/li>\n<\/ul>\n<h3>Edit<\/h3>\n<p>Opens the full page editor.\u00a0Use it when you need to:<\/p>\n<ul>\n<li>Add or update text, images, links, or headings<\/li>\n<li>Work with shortcodes, layouts, or Cells<\/li>\n<li>Review accessibility and formatting<\/li>\n<li>See the full context of the page<\/li>\n<\/ul>\n<hr  style=\"margin:40px 0\"class=\" rule-thin osc-rule\" \/>\n<h2><a id=\"using-search\"><\/a>Using Search<\/h2>\n<p>There are two ways to search for pages: WordPress\u2019s built-in search box and your browser\u2019s Find tool. Each works differently and is useful in different situations.<\/p>\n<h3>Search Box<\/h3>\n<p>Use the search box in the upper right of the All Pages screen to find a page.\u00a0This search looks through both the page titles and the body content of each page. This means you can search for a keyword or phrase even if it does not appear in the page title.<\/p>\n<h3>Using a Browser&#8217;s Search (Finder) Tool<\/h3>\n<p>You can also use your browser\u2019s built-in Find feature while viewing the All Pages screen:<\/p>\n<ul>\n<li>On Windows: <strong>Control + F<\/strong><\/li>\n<li>On Mac: <strong>Command + F<\/strong><\/li>\n<\/ul>\n<p>This searches only what is <strong>currently visible<\/strong> on the screen. It does not search pages that are hidden on other pagination screens.<\/p>\n<p>Because WordPress shows only a limited number of pages at a time, this method works best after increasing the number of pages shown in the <strong>Screen Options<\/strong> setting (see below).<\/p>\n<hr  style=\"margin:40px 0\"class=\" rule-thin osc-rule\" \/>\n<h2><a id=\"screen-options\"><\/a>See More Pages By Modifying the Screen Options<\/h2>\n<p>By default, the All Pages view only displays <strong>20 pages<\/strong> at a time. If your site has more pages than that, you must click through pagination links to see the rest. This makes it hard to locate content, understand site structure, or work across related pages.<\/p>\n<p>To increase the number of pages displayed, click <strong>Screen Options<\/strong>\u00a0in the top-right corner of the All Pages view and modify the <strong>Number of items per page<\/strong> setting. This controls how many pages appear in the list.<\/p>\n<p>This setting only affects <strong>your own view<\/strong> of the page list. It does not change what other editors see or how your site appears to visitors.<\/p>\n<p><span class=\"imgBorderMed\"><img loading=\"lazy\" decoding=\"async\" class=\"alignnone size-full wp-image-15109\" src=\"https:\/\/www.med.unc.edu\/webguide\/wp-content\/uploads\/sites\/419\/2026\/01\/screen-options.png\" alt=\"Screenshot of the Screen Options setting in the All Pages view.\" width=\"708\" height=\"301\" srcset=\"https:\/\/www.med.unc.edu\/webguide\/wp-content\/uploads\/sites\/419\/2026\/01\/screen-options.png 708w, https:\/\/www.med.unc.edu\/webguide\/wp-content\/uploads\/sites\/419\/2026\/01\/screen-options-300x128.png 300w, https:\/\/www.med.unc.edu\/webguide\/wp-content\/uploads\/sites\/419\/2026\/01\/screen-options-600x255.png 600w, https:\/\/www.med.unc.edu\/webguide\/wp-content\/uploads\/sites\/419\/2026\/01\/screen-options-560x238.png 560w\" sizes=\"auto, (max-width: 708px) 100vw, 708px\" \/><\/span><\/p>\n<h3>Recommendation<\/h3>\n<p>Set the <strong>Number of items per page<\/strong> to 200. Seeing more pages at once makes it easier to:<\/p>\n<ul>\n<li>Scan your site\u2019s structure<\/li>\n<li>Find parent and child pages<\/li>\n<li>Reduce time spent clicking through pagination<\/li>\n<li>Work more efficiently when organizing or reviewing content<\/li>\n<\/ul>\n<figure id=\"attachment_15261\" class=\"thumbnail wp-caption alignnone\" style=\"width: 710px\"><img loading=\"lazy\" decoding=\"async\" class=\"wp-image-15261\" src=\"https:\/\/www.med.unc.edu\/webguide\/wp-content\/uploads\/sites\/419\/2026\/01\/all-pages-2.png\" alt=\"Screenshot of the All Pages view highlighting the elements discussed in the on-page documentation; click for a larger view of the same image.\" width=\"700\" height=\"798\" srcset=\"https:\/\/www.med.unc.edu\/webguide\/wp-content\/uploads\/sites\/419\/2026\/01\/all-pages-2.png 1453w, https:\/\/www.med.unc.edu\/webguide\/wp-content\/uploads\/sites\/419\/2026\/01\/all-pages-2-263x300.png 263w, https:\/\/www.med.unc.edu\/webguide\/wp-content\/uploads\/sites\/419\/2026\/01\/all-pages-2-898x1024.png 898w, https:\/\/www.med.unc.edu\/webguide\/wp-content\/uploads\/sites\/419\/2026\/01\/all-pages-2-768x876.png 768w, https:\/\/www.med.unc.edu\/webguide\/wp-content\/uploads\/sites\/419\/2026\/01\/all-pages-2-1347x1536.png 1347w, https:\/\/www.med.unc.edu\/webguide\/wp-content\/uploads\/sites\/419\/2026\/01\/all-pages-2-600x684.png 600w, https:\/\/www.med.unc.edu\/webguide\/wp-content\/uploads\/sites\/419\/2026\/01\/all-pages-2-560x639.png 560w\" sizes=\"auto, (max-width: 700px) 100vw, 700px\" \/><figcaption class=\"caption wp-caption-text\"><\/span> <span class=\"imgBorderMed\">Click for a larger view.<\/span><\/figcaption><\/figure>\n<p>&nbsp;<\/p>\n","protected":false},"excerpt":{"rendered":"<p>Covered In This Tutorial Understanding Page Hierarchy Page Status Filters Quick Actions Quick Edit vs. Edit Using Search See More Pages By Modifying the Screen Options The All Pages screen is your command center for managing pages on your site.
